City panels to merge due to lack of members

Two city panels are set to merge due to ongoing lack of volunteers.

The city’s Parks & Recreation Commission and Street Landscape Committee are the entities in question.

Acting City Manager Mike Holtz said the Parks & Recreation Commission is down two members and just four are currently serving on the Street Landscape Committee.

The current commission is capped at seven members. Instead of removing members, he suggested letting two terms that expire at the end of the year not be reappointed.

The proposal has been discussed by both bodies in past meetings.

Council earlier this week approved an action to direct city staff to draft an ordinance that would formally make the change at the December meeting.

“So much of the great work done in the city,” Mayor Dave Wortman said, “is done by volunteers.”

He called this move “unfortunate” but encouraged residents “to continue to stay involved” with volunteer efforts that can “make the city better.”
